Anyway, my dog was found as a stray in Arkansas with another Mom dog, and two litters of puppies. Both Moms were Heartworm positive, and had intestinal parasites. Border Tails paid for two Moms, plus eight puppies to come to Chicago, for spay and neuter for all of them, vetting, deworming, and even covered the full Heartworm treatment for the two Mom dogs, which would have been thousands of dollars that I didn't have! Border Tails even went to bat for me when we had some issues with the Heartworm treatment clinic. In addition, we got to reunite with the other Mom dog, as well as one of my dog's puppies, thanks to Border Tails connecting us! Here's a little about their mission (taken from their website): GCCR's mission is to help ensure the health and security of abused, abandoned, and otherwise endangered Cavalier King Charles Spaniels by rehabilitating and placing Cavaliers from shelters and similar situations, by assisting breeders and owners in finding new homes for their Cavaliers, and by providing to the public educational materials and consultation regarding Cavalier health and care. The growing popularity of Cavalier King Charles Spaniels has prompted increased breeding by unscrupulous breeders and puppy mills. This development suggests that owners' concerns about health as well as the number of Cavaliers in need will only grow. Placement of Cavaliers in new homes without appropriate, knowledgeable veterinary testing may result in unforeseen, serious heartaches for new owners. The GCCR as well as other dedicated Cavalier rescuers and owners are here to help.
